Abstract

An illustrative method according to a set of instructions stored on a memory of a computing device includes receiving, by a processor of the computing device, a search input. The method further includes identifying, by the processor, a plurality of electronic files related to the search input. The method further includes calculating, by the processor, a rank for each of the plurality of electronic files based on statistical data of the plurality of electronic files.

Claims (48)

1 . A method according to a set of instructions stored on a memory of a computing device, the method comprising:

receiving, by a processor of the computing device, a search input;

identifying, by the processor, a plurality of electronic files related to the search input; and

calculating, by the processor, a rank for each of the plurality of electronic files based on statistical data of the plurality of electronic files.

2 . The method of claim 1 , wherein the searching for the electronic files further comprises searching a plurality of electronic storage locations.

3 . The method of claim 1 , further comprising displaying, by the processor, on a graphical user interface (GUI), representative information of the plurality of electronic files, wherein the representative information comprises descriptive information relating to the electronic files.

4 . The method of claim 3 , wherein the plurality of electronic files are displayed on the GUI in an order indicating the rank of each of the plurality of electronic files.

5 . The method of claim 3 , further comprising:

determining, by the processor, that a first rank for a first electronic file is higher than a second rank for a second electronic file; and

displaying, by the processor, on the GUI, a first representative information of the first electronic file more prominently than a second representative information of the second electronic file.

6 . The method of claim 5 , wherein the first representative information comprises a preview of the first electronic file.

7 . The method of claim 5 , wherein the first representative information is displayed closer to a top of the GUI than the second representative information.

8 . The method of claim 3 , wherein the representative information comprises an indicator of the rank of each of the plurality of electronic files.

9 . The method of claim 1 , wherein the statistical information comprises a usage level and calculating the rank further comprises:

determining, by the processor, the usage level of each of the plurality of electronic files; and

calculating, by the processor, the rank based on the usage level, wherein a higher usage level corresponds to a higher rank.

10 . The method of claim 9 , wherein the usage level comprises a number of times each of the plurality of electronic files has been accessed.

11 . The method of claim 9 , wherein the usage level comprises a cumulative amount of time each of the plurality of electronic files is displayed on a graphical user interface (GUI) or interacted with on the GUI.

12 . The method of claim 1 , wherein the statistical information comprises an accessibility level and calculating the rank further comprises:

determining, by the processor, the accessibility level of each of the plurality of electronic files based on:

a type of electronic device each of the plurality of electronic files is stored on,

a file type of each of the plurality of electronic files is,

a software application type utilized to display or modify each of the plurality of electronic files,

a size of each of the plurality of electronic files, or

an availability to the processor of each of the plurality of electronic files; and

calculating, by the processor, the rank based on the accessibility level, wherein a higher accessibility level corresponds to a higher rank.

13 . The method of claim 1 , wherein

the plurality of electronic files comprises a plurality of contacts,

the statistical information comprises an importance level, and

calculating the rank further comprises:

determining, by the processor, the importance level of each of the plurality of contacts; and

calculating, by the processor, the rank based on the importance level, wherein a higher importance level corresponds to a higher rank.

14 . The method claim 13 , wherein the importance level comprises a number of times correspondence has been sent to or from each of the plurality of contacts.

15 . The method of claim 14 , wherein the correspondence comprises e-mail message correspondence, text message correspondence, voice call correspondence, and instant message correspondence.

16 . The method of claim 13 , wherein the importance level comprises a response rate to correspondence from each of the plurality of contacts.

17 . The method of claim 13 , wherein one of the plurality of contacts is an organizational contact that comprises a plurality of members of the organization, and further wherein the importance level of the organizational contact is determined by determining a cumulative importance level of the plurality of members of the organization.

18 . The method of claim 17 , further comprising receiving, by the processor, a user defined determination of a subset of the plurality of contacts that corresponds to the plurality of members of the organization.

19 . An apparatus comprising:

a memory;

a processor operatively coupled to the memory; and

a first set of instructions stored on the memory and configured to be executed by the processor, wherein the processor is configured to:

receive a search input;

identify a plurality of electronic files related to the search input; and

calculate a rank for each of the plurality of electronic files based on statistical data of the plurality of electronic files.

20 . A non-transitory computer readable medium having instructions stored thereon that, upon execution by a computing device, cause the computing device to perform operations, wherein the instructions comprise:

instructions to receive a search input;

instructions to identify a plurality of electronic files related to the search input; and

instructions to calculate a rank for each of the plurality of electronic files based on statistical data of the plurality of electronic files.
